Calcite on Fluorite, Minerva No. 1 Mine, Cave-In-Rock, Hardin County, Illinois

$0.00
Sold Out

Size: 4.4x3.5x2.8cm

Species: Fluorite, Calcite

Locality: Minerva No. 1 Mine, Cave-In-Rock, Hardin County, Illinois, USA

Description: This specimen has it all (in my humble opinion): good color, a great combination with calcite, and an important historic locality. The fluorite’s lemon-yellow core is outlined by a sharp dark purple band and light blue outer layer. Then the clusters of well-terminated, colorless calcite on top provide a striking contrast. As a bonus, this piece also has some wedge-shaped pseudo-tetrahedral chalcopyrite crystals just below the surface of the main fluorite face.

Ex Jerry Hunt
